.ft-iq-card{isolation:isolate;border-radius:1.75rem}.ft-iq-option{-webkit-tap-highlight-color:transparent;touch-action:manipulation;text-decoration:none;user-select:none}.ft-iq-option:hover{text-decoration:none}.ft-iq-option-selected{border-color:rgba(37,99,235,.78)!important;background:linear-gradient(135deg,#eff6ff,#fff)!important;color:#0f172a!important;box-shadow:0 16px 35px -24px rgba(37,99,235,.9)!important}.ft-iq-option-selected .ft-iq-option-letter{background:#2563eb!important;color:#fff!important;border-color:#2563eb!important}.ft-iq-option-check{opacity:0}.ft-iq-option-selected .ft-iq-option-check{opacity:1!important}[data-iq-auto-submit="1"] [data-iq-confidence-wrap]{display:none}[data-iq-auto-submit="1"] .ft-iq-submit-btn{width:100%;background:#f8fafc!important;color:#475569!important;box-shadow:none!important;border:1px solid #e2e8f0!important}[data-iq-login-card]{transition:transform .2s ease,box-shadow .2s ease,background .2s ease}.ft-iq-login-card-active{background:linear-gradient(135deg,#eff6ff,#fff7ed)!important;box-shadow:0 18px 45px -30px rgba(37,99,235,.9)!important;transform:translateY(-1px)}[data-iq-login-required]:active,[data-iq-option-label]:active{transform:scale(.995)}.ft-iq-option:focus-visible{outline:3px solid rgba(37,99,235,.22);outline-offset:2px}@media(max-width:640px){.ft-iq-card{border-radius:1.35rem!important;padding:.85rem!important}.ft-iq-option{border-radius:1.1rem!important;padding:.9rem!important;min-height:3.75rem}.ft-iq-option-letter{height:2rem!important;width:2rem!important}.ft-iq-question-text{line-height:1.65!important}}
